Students started learning how to play cribbage in class today. Students experienced much success learning how to peg. Simply put, they are counting to 15 and 31 to earn points. We'll add more to the game in the next few weeks.



Fruitvale Update:


So far we've covered how water flows through the ground and creates ground water, how aquitards stop the percolation of water. We've also learned about the water cycle to better understand how water moves around in the world. Students wrote a story describing how they would move through the cycle as a drop of water. Coming up next, students will learn what the ground looks like under Fruitvale. One more piece to solving the puzzle of Fruitvale.
